T. Rowe Price Associates, Inc., founded in 1937 by Thomas Rowe Price, Jr., is a globally recognized investment management firm headquartered in Baltimore, Maryland, known for its disciplined, research-driven approach to active investing. The company manages hundreds of billions in assets, offering a wide range of mutual funds, retirement plans, and advisory services tailored to individual investors, institutions, and financial intermediaries. Emphasizing long-term growth and a conservative investment philosophy, T. Rowe Price has built a strong reputation for its equity and fixed-income funds, often focusing on fundamental analysis to identify undervalued opportunities. Still publicly traded and independent, it remains a trusted name in the industry, balancing tradition with innovation to meet evolving client needs.

T. Rowe Price Associates's Q2 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2016, T. Rowe Price Associates held 2,596 positions worth $472B, up 0.75% from $468B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 16% of the portfolio.

T. Rowe Price Associates's Q2 2016 filing shows 95 new, 1,094 increased, 954 reduced and 84 closed positions. Its largest new stake was American Tower Corporation: 2,223,765 shares worth $246M. The largest sale was Alexion Pharmaceuticals, an estimated $1.2B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 20% of assets, down from 21%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Financials.
